Post by Sir rogerlejohn jr. on Feb 1, 2011 7:19:42 GMT -5
bigduranduranthing.blogspot.com/2010/12/hot-all-you-need-is-now-radio-edits-and.html1. All You Need is Now (Album Version) 4:33 2. All You Need is Now (Cut To The Chase Mix) 3:38 3. All You Need is Now (R2V2 Mix) 3:47 (This is the radio edit that was played on BBC Radio 2 that has a different beginning) 4. All You Need is Now (R2V2 But Longer Mix) 4:34. (This is a longer version of the radio edit that keeps the ending that appears on the album track. Its the highlight track of this promo (IMHO).

Sorry for all the questions, but I'm thinking about trying to get this.[/quote] The one I got is real and I got it from eBay seller in the UK, business seller, the lady even had her address registered and seen to every buyer. She had a few copies and I was lucky to negotiate the price down to what I could afford at the moment. The sound is lossless, not mp3 sourced. If you are going to buy it, beware of the fake ones I have seen on eBay as these could be easily faked. Please note there should be (not must be, but if there are - it's just another proof): - Info sticker on the plastic sleeve - And another tiny bit which proofs authenticity - jagged edges of the title insert, like it was not cut out with a scissors but ripped out using the dotted line in the paper it was printed on. - the label side of the disc is glossy mirror side, clear and bright. The fake I have seen had a kind of matted surface (there are printable CDR's with mat-covered label surface which allows you to use home printer designed for a CDR printing. You can't use these printers to print on CDR's with no special printable surface). The CDR I got has unprintable label surface. Finally, when you buy from eBay you normally pay with PayPal, which gives you some time (up to 45 days?) to find out if the item you received is exactly what you was looking for. Consider the bigger scans I have posted, compare and make your judgement accordingly. If you are not happy, just send the item back to the seller for a refund.
